Latching Solenoid

Uses only a short power pulse to actuate and maintains position without constant power.

The solenoid's armature is actuated to the latched position with a short power pulse of one polarity and is held in position by a permanent magnet. A power pulse of the opposite polarity counteracts the magnetic field of the permanent magnet, and a spring returns the armature to the de-latched position.
